Culture

The belfry of Armentières Town Hall was rebuilt after 1918 by Louis-Marie Cordonnier in the Flemish Renaissance style. It is part of the UNESCO World Heritage Site “Belfries of Belgium and France” and is listed there in France under designation 943-033. Its terrace is 42 metres above the ground and offers views of the Flemish mountains, the Lys Valley, the slag heaps of the mining basin, as well as Lille and the surrounding area.

The existence of the Church of Saint Vaast in Armentières has been documented since the 9th century. It was rebuilt in the Gothic style and inaugurated in September 1929.

The Musée de l'Histoire de l'UACA displays several hundred different objects, including historical artefacts, weapons and personal belongings documenting the lives of soldiers during the First World War. A memorial wall covered with numerous photographs commemorates the British soldiers who fell in Armentières and the surrounding area.

Traditions

The Fête des Nieulles is considered Armentières’ oldest and most characteristic festival. The round biscuits known as “les Nieulles” are an integral part of Armentières’ traditional festival.

Leisure

Le Vivat offers theatre, dance, music, circus, comedy, puppet theatre and performances for young audiences in every season.

“La belle boucle #1” is a playful and artistic circular route in Armentières that can be explored year-round and provides access to various cultural, creative and sporting venues. Point of interest number 6 on the route is the “Promenade du patrimoine”.

Calyssia features a 25-metre-long sports pool with six lanes, a leisure pool with a 90-metre-long rotating slide, and a relaxation area with two saunas and a spa. Calyssia also offers aquagym activities for different ability levels.
